Photo by Staff Sgt. Jordan Gilbert | Marine Rotational Force - Darwin | 09.08.2019
U.S. Marines with Marine Rotational Force - Darwin (MRF-D) gather for a rotation photo during "MRF-Day" on Robertson Barracks, Darwin, Australia, Sept. 8, 2019. MRF-D is an annual rotation of Marines to Australia held to increase interoperability between the U.S. and Australia. (Australian Army photo by Cpl. Carla Armenti)...
